## Releases

Grindstone sidecar releases ship every two weeks. Plugin authors: pin your builds to a tagged release, never `main`. All release tarballs are signed; verify before loading your plugin against them. Unsigned or tampered artifacts are refused by the loader at startup. Verification requires the public release key, which follows below.

deploy key for kahag-kagaf: bky9_uLYdkfG6Z

## Authentication

So, about the reconnect bug: when a Pondwick websocket drops and the client auto-reconnects, the old session token was being replayed even after expiry, and the Hargle gateway quietly accepted it for up to 90 seconds. We've patched the gateway to reject stale tokens outright, and clients now fetch a fresh token on every reconnect. Security folks: the replay window is closed as of v2.7. To exercise the reconnect path against the Hargle staging gateway, use the internal key below.

gateway credential: kto15_8KtvEYSD8WJ9Uyq

## Building Access — Spares Room (Hullbrook Annex)

Contractors: the spare hardware room is down the east corridor on the ground floor, third door on the left. Sign in at the front desk first and grab a visitor lanyard. Anything you take out, jot it in the blue logbook — yes, even the little stuff. The door self-locks, so don't wedge it. To get in, punch in the code below.

staff pass of hagug-taguf = bdg-HJ-9

Ticket: Config drift on nightly search reindex (Searleaf)

For the weekly sync: the Searleaf nightly reindex job has drifted again between what's in the repo and what's actually running on the indexer boxes. Someone hand-edited batch sizes during the October slowdown and never backported it, so fresh deploys keep reverting to the slow settings and the reindex blows past its window. Proposal: bless the live values as canonical. For reference, here's the configuration currently running in production.

settings of fahag-haduf:
[ulaox]
port = 8443
region = south-2
host = ulaox.lumiccorp.internal
timeout_ms = 500
retries = 8